With former Haryana deputy chief minister Chand Mohammad once again courting his estranged wife Fiza, Islamic clerics are unlikely to come in the way of their reunion. Leading Islamic seminary Darul Uloom Deoband on Monday said Chandra Mohan alias Chand Mohammad, who on Sunday returned to Fiza and apologised for "past mistakes", can live with her if the word 'Talaq' has not been uttered thrice. "In case Chand has not uttered word 'Talaq' thrice, he can still live with Fiza as her husband," said Mufti Ahsan Kasmi, Deputy inchrge of seminary's Fatwa Department.

The cleric said as per the Islamic laws, a divorce can only be completed when the husband says it three times. 45-year-old Chand, who had declared publicly that he had divorced Fiza, formerly Anuradha Bali, a lawyer and former Haryana Additional Advocate General, on Sunday said he had pronounced 'Talaq' only twice and not thrice.

He said Fiza, 38, was still his wife and he "loves her more than before" and had apologised for his "mistake". Another cleric of the seminary, Maulana Abdul Latif cautioned Chand and Fiza to be careful before taking any decision saying they should not flout religious laws. Fiza has said she is yet to decide on Chand's proposal.
